- 博客(0)
- 资源 (7)
空空如也
JAVA经典算法
【程序1】 题目:古典问题:有一对兔子,从出生后第3个月起每个月都生一对兔子,小兔子长到第四个月后每个月又生一对兔子,假如兔子都不死,问每个月的兔子总数为多少?
1.程序分析: 兔子的规律为数列1,1,2,3,5,8,13,21....
public class exp2{
public static void main(String args[]){
int i=0;
for(i=1;i<=20;i++)
System.out.println(f(i));
}
public static int f(int x)
{
if(x==1 || x==2)
return 1;
else
return f(x-1)+f(x-2);
}
}
或
public class exp2{
public static void main(String args[]){
int i=0;
math mymath = new math();
for(i=1;i<=20;i++)
System.out.println(mymath.f(i));
}
}
class math
{
public int f(int x)
{
if(x==1 || x==2)
return 1;
else
return f(x-1)+f(x-2);
}
}
2014-05-29
Java编程与应用教程
Java诞生于Sun公司的一个叫做Green的项目。
最初,系统开发组准备用C++来开发项目,但是C++太复杂,且安全性差。最后Green项目开发组的成员研究出了另外一种用于网络的精巧而且安全的语言,他们把这种新的语言命名为Java。
2014-05-29
轻量级 J2EE 企业应用实战:Struts+Spring+Hibernate 整合开发
轻量级 J2EE 企业应用实战:Struts+Spring+Hibernate 整合开发
2014-05-29
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人